1. A system for testing a winding, comprising:

  • a signal generator, the signal generator configured to generate a plurality of input signals that are applied to the winding;

    an input signal sensor configured to detect the plurality of input signals applied to the winding;

    an output signal sensor configured to detect a plurality of output signals, each one of the output signals corresponding to one of the input signals after each of the input signals have propagated through the winding;

    a processor communicatively coupled to the signal generator and to the sensor, the processor programmed to perform the steps of;

    computing for each one of the plurality of input signals an auto-spectral density (Gxx) based upon a frequency response X(f) of each input signal;

    computing a cross-spectral density (Gxy) based upon the frequency response X(f) of each input signal and a frequency response Y(f) of the associated output signal of the plurality of output signals; and

    computing the characteristic signature [H(f)] for the winding based upon Gxy and Gxx for pairs of associated input and output signals.
